Steve McCurry
Steve McCurry is an American photographer renowned for his vibrant, emotionally powerful images that capture the human experience, often in regions affected by conflict and cultural change. He rose to international fame with his iconic 1984 National Geographic cover photo “Afghan Girl”, portraying a young refugee with striking green eyes.
McCurry’s work spans countries like Afghanistan, India, Pakistan, and beyond, blending photojournalism with a strong sense of color, composition, and storytelling. He has a talent for revealing the dignity, resilience, and beauty of people in difficult circumstances.
While celebrated for his visual impact and global reach, McCurry’s work has also sparked discussions about ethics in photojournalism, particularly regarding image manipulation and staging.
